Finally got this Tele done, it really needed a new harness to bring out the best in the Dimarzios...
New pickguard with normal size humbucker holes Jupiter PIO Bumble Bee Style caps (.015 neck, .022 bridge) 3 500K CTS pots 1 500K Bourns pot for coil splitting with the bridge volume Switchcraft 3 way switch Switchcraft output jack Solid buss wire High quality 4 conductor wire for the switching' Not the best picture, but you'll get the idea (the wires in the back are guitar strings)... The guitar sounded great before, but the improvement that these parts made was substantial. The clarity of both pickups were improved, and the split on the bridge pickup sounds great. Also the sweep of both of the tones controls are better. |

Years back I also had a modern thinline tele. Semi hollow. It ended up with 50’s wiring using vintage pushback wire. CTS pots, Switchcraft switch and Jack. It had P-90’s. The growl was phenomenal. I decided I wanted to experiment and put a .047 on the BRIDGE , and a .022 on the NECK. That WAS the ticket for this guitar. It sounded okay before. It became a tone MONSTER! Nice warm lows without the mud, clean highs but more round…more warmth. Less ice pick. Useable sweep on the pots. Yeah…I miss that guitar. Anyway, thanks again for sharing. Love threads like this.
